🐪 Nomadic herders in Mongolia are counting the cost of one of the most severe winters, in nearly half a century. Temperatures dropped to minus 50 degrees Celsius – enveloping most of the country in thick snow and ice. Pastoral communities have lost more than half of their livestock – an essential part of their livelihood.

Mongolia’s extreme winter conditions, or Dzud, shows no sign of abating and the country, which is at the frontlines of the global climate crisis, is paying for it dearly having lost 5.2 million livestock, or about 8 % of its total livestock, said Save the Children.

The cold weather conditions brought on by Dzud – a natural phenomenon when drought is followed by a harsh winter that kills crops and freezes livestock to death – is also taking a toll on children and families.
